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 3 small boxes (3 ounces / 85 grams each) jello in different flavors (e.g., strawberry, lime, orange, blueberry)
  • 1 can (14 ounces / 397 grams) sweetened condensed milk

Liquid Ingredients:

  • 3 cups (720 milliliters) boiling water (1 cup per flavor)
  • 1 cup (240 milliliters) boiling water
  • ½ cup (120 milliliters) cold water

Gelatin Ingredient:

  • 2 envelopes (14 grams total) unflavored gelatin (such as Knox)

Instructions

  1. Create vibrant, colorful jellies by dissolving each flavor separately in boiling water, ensuring complete dissolution and rich color intensity.
  2. Lightly grease individual containers to prevent sticking, then carefully pour each Jello flavor into its designated vessel, maintaining distinct color layers.
  3. Chill the prepared Jello containers in the refrigerator, allowing them to set completely and develop a firm, gelatin consistency.
  4. Once solidified, slice the individual Jello flavors into small, irregular cubes, creating a mosaic-like effect reminiscent of shattered glass.
  5. Select a clear glass dish or mold to showcase the colorful Jello fragments, preparing it with a light coating of non-stick spray.
  6. Gently arrange the multicolored Jello cubes within the prepared dish, creating an artistic, random pattern that mimics broken glass.
  7. Prepare the white condensed milk mixture by combining it with unflavored gelatin, whisking until smooth and fully incorporated.
  8. Carefully pour the white gelatin mixture over the arranged Jello cubes, ensuring it fills the spaces between the colored pieces without disturbing their placement.
  9. Return the assembled dessert to the refrigerator, allowing the white layer to set completely and bind the colorful Jello fragments.
  10. Once fully set, slice the dessert into precise squares or diamonds, revealing the stunning “broken glass” interior.
  11. Serve chilled, presenting a visually stunning and refreshing dessert that delights both the eyes and the palate.

Notes

  • Choose vibrant, contrasting Jello colors for a stunning visual effect that pops on the plate.
  • Mix flavors like strawberry, lime, and orange to create a rainbow-like appearance that delights both kids and adults.
  • Lightly grease the container with cooking spray to ensure easy removal of the jello without sticking or breaking.
  • Cut the set jello into uniform cubes for a precise, professional-looking dessert that’s Instagram-worthy.
  • For a lighter version, use sugar-free Jello and replace some water with fresh fruit juice to enhance natural sweetness.
  • Chill serving plates beforehand to keep the jello cubes firm and prevent rapid melting during presentation.
